      Venture capitalist wins US bitcoin auction

      A California venture capitalist announced Wednesday he won the US government auction of bitcoins, and plans to use them to help emerging economies that are “hamstrung by weak currencies.”

      The terms of the winning bid were not announced, but the 29,000 bitcoins seized by the FBI in its investigation of dark Web bazaar Silk Road would be worth some $19 million at current rates.

      Draper, a founding partner of the California venture fund DFJ, will work with the bitcoin exchange Vaurum “to provide bitcoin liquidity in emerging markets,” according to a Vaurum statement.

      “Bitcoin frees people from trying to operate in a modern market economy with weak currencies,” Draper said in his statement.

      “With the help of Vaurum and this newly purchased bitcoin, we expect to be able to create new services that can provide liquidity and confidence to markets that have been hamstrung by weak currencies… We want to enable people to hold and trade bitcoin to secure themselves against weakening currencies.”
